Overview

MAX184BCNG from Maxim Integrated is a 12-bit, 3-µs successive-approximation analog-to-digital converter (ADC) with internal track/hold and reference, housed in a 24-pin PDIP package rated for 0°C to +70°C operation. It supports single +5V supply operation, features ±1 LSB integral nonlinearity, and is used in industrial data acquisition systems requiring fast, precision digitization of sensor signals.

Technical Context

The MAX184BCNG implements a successive-approximation register (SAR) architecture with an integrated track-and-hold amplifier and 4.096V internal voltage reference. It accepts unipolar 0V to VREF analog inputs and delivers parallel 12-bit digital output via a byte-wide interface with separate high- and low-byte strobes.

Conversion is initiated by a rising edge on the CONVST input; BUSY goes high during conversion and returns low upon completion. The device uses CMOS process technology and requires no external clock-conversion timing is internally controlled and fixed at 3 µs maximum.

FAQ

What is the maximum conversion rate supported by the MAX184BCNG?

The MAX184BCNG has a maximum conversion time of 3 µs, enabling a theoretical maximum throughput of approximately 333 kSPS under ideal conditions with minimal inter-conversion delay. In practice, achievable sample rates depend on external interface timing, BUSY signal polling or interrupt latency, and OE/HBEN/LBEN handshaking overhead. The MAX184BCNG does not support continuous auto-conversion mode - each conversion must be explicitly triggered via CONVST.

Does the MAX184BCNG require an external reference voltage?

No, the MAX184BCNG includes a factory-trimmed, temperature-compensated 4.096V internal reference. This reference is available at the VREF pin and can be used to scale the analog input (0V to VREF). An external reference is optional and only needed if a different full-scale range is required; in that case, the internal reference must be disabled per the datasheet.

Can the MAX184BCNG operate from a 3.3V supply?

No, the MAX184BCNG is specified for +5V ±5% operation only. It is not 3.3V-compatible. Attempting to power the MAX184BCNG from 3.3V will result in improper internal biasing, failed conversions, and undefined BUSY or output behavior. For 3.3V systems, consider newer SAR ADCs such as the MAX11100 or AD7920 series.

What is the meaning of the 'BC' grade in MAX184BCNG?

The 'BC' grade in MAX184BCNG denotes commercial temperature range operation (0°C to +70°C) and standard performance specifications including ±1 LSB integral nonlinearity and 3 µs conversion time. It distinguishes the part from 'AC' (0°C to +70°C, tighter AC specs), 'AE'/'BE' (–40°C to +85°C), and 'AM'/'BM' (–55°C to +125°C) variants-all sharing the same core architecture but differing in temp range, INL/DNL limits, and packaging.

Is the MAX184BCNG pin-compatible with the MAX185BCNG?

No, the MAX184BCNG and MAX185BCNG are not pin-compatible. While both are 24-pin PDIP 12-bit ADCs from the same family, the MAX185BCNG features a serial interface (SPI-compatible) and different pin assignments for data, clock, and control signals. The MAX184BCNG uses a parallel byte-wide interface with HBEN/LBEN, whereas the MAX185BCNG uses SDATA, SCLK, and CS - requiring distinct PCB layouts and firmware drivers.
